Game Theory & Decision-Making

📋 What it is

Decision-making under uncertainty means choosing the option with the best EXPECTED outcome, not the luckiest one.

🗣️ Coach says

When you can’t see your opponent’s cards, you decide with incomplete information. Game theory says: pick the choice that pays off best ON AVERAGE across everything that could happen. Sometimes the "boring" safe move is the mathematically best one.

🧠 Memory hook

Best on AVERAGE beats best-case. Weigh reward × chance, then pick the biggest expected payoff.

😲 Whoa!

A "mixed strategy" — sometimes bluffing, sometimes not, at random — can be unbeatable, because a predictable player is an exploitable player.

🧪 Try it! (2 minutes)

Play rock-paper-scissors 10 rounds trying to be totally unpredictable. Notice how hard "random" really is.
